Ankara Şehitlik Middle School Students at the Science Fair
Ankara Şehitlik Middle School students are showcasing their creative projects at the science fair. This exciting event, filled with thrilling experiments and discoveries, is increasing their interest in science.

Students from Ankara Şehitlik Middle School attracted attention by exhibiting their projects within the scope of the 4006 TÜBİTAK Science Fair.
Students’ Creative Projects
Students Eren Nadir Bostancı and Anıl Yıldız advocated for using hexagons instead of rectangular shapes in milk cartons, emphasizing the cost and positive environmental effects.
School’s Different Projects Displayed
Şehitlik Middle School students presented 18 projects containing themes such as gamification, natural disasters and disaster management, and STEAM to visitors.
District Governor of Mamak Ali Sırmalı Attended the Fair Visit
District Governor of Mamak, Ali Sırmalı, examined the projects developed by the students and supported them.
Environmentally Friendly Project: Use of Hexagons in Milk Cartons
The project developed by Eren Nadir Bostancı and Anıl Yıldız aims to reduce the material used in milk cartons to cause less harm to the environment and lower costs.
